What is the Property Loan Declaration Form?
The Property Loan Declaration Form serves as an essential document in Singapore for individuals looking to secure property loans. This form's primary purpose is to declare the financial status of the applicant and any outstanding loans. Accurately completing the form is crucial, as it facilitates transparency in transactions, provides necessary information to lenders, and reduces the time required to process loan applications.
Key roles include the Applicant, who is the individual requesting the loan, and the Witness, who is required to sign the document to validate the application. Proper declaration of financial status and loans is vital to ensure fair assessment by financial institutions.

Who is eligible to use the Property Loan Declaration Form?
Eligibility typically includes individuals or entities applying for a property purchase loan in Singapore, particularly through CIMB Bank. Applicants must provide accurate details about their financial status.
Are there deadlines for submitting the Property Loan Declaration Form?
Deadlines may vary based on the lender's requirements. It’s advisable to submit the form as soon as possible to avoid delays in your loan application process.
What should I include with my application when submitting the form?
You may need to include supporting documents such as proof of income, existing loan statements, and identification. Check with your lender for specific requirements.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Common mistakes include omitting necessary information, providing incorrect details about financial status, and not signing the form where required. Double-check all entries before submission.
How can I submit my completed Property Loan Declaration Form?
You can submit the completed form through the lender's provided channels, which may include electronic submission via email or uploading through their website.
How long does it take to process the Property Loan Declaration Form?
Processing times can vary but expect it to take a few days. Check with your lender for specific time frames and any additional steps required.
Do I need to notarize the Property Loan Declaration Form?
No, notarization is not required for this form. However, it must be signed by both the applicant and a witness as per the bank's requirements.
